iPad stuck on red battery screen and won't switch on

Hey!


I have an iPad 2 64gigs GSM model, which is almost 4 years old. And I've been having this problem since a few months and it really is bothering me cause I'm not able to use my iPad.


My iPad is fully out of charge and whenever I connect it to a power socket it never changes from this screen:

User uploaded file


Don't worry about the cable, I've tried different new verified Apple cables and it never worked. It is connected to the original iPad Adapter that came with it.

The last time the iPad was switched on was like 4 months back and it worked fine for 2 days. The moment the charge level reached 15%, I plugged in the cable and it did not seem to charge.


I had tried putting it into DFU mode lately today and it worked, my iTunes found an iPad in recovery mode and I restored it too. But it went into the same problem again.

I haven't gone to a repair shop yet cause I wanted to ask you people for solutions If you had faced a problem like this!

And I do not have Apple Customer Care in the place I live and that is United Arab Emirates.


It is currently in iOS 8.4.1 . Please guys, help If you have a solution! Thank you!

I wouldn't use that cable shown in the picture. Throw it away please. Using cables in the condition shown in the pic could cause a short in the device/battery/charging circuit and ruin it...it may already be shot if you can't get any response out of it using other cables & chargers.
